Abstract :
This letter presents a novel tag structure for microwave identification. The new tag is based on a high quality factor (Q=366) substrate integrated cavity resonator in which data are encoded by introducing a variation in the effective permittivity which gives a unique and identifiable frequency spectral signature. The proposed tag design operates in the frequency range of 10.5-11 GHz. The substrate integrated tag presented has the advantages of being low cost, zero power consumption, compact and can be also transferred to different types of substrates, making it suitable for many mass production applications.
